Sasha Kaun - CSKA MoscowHi everyone! Sasha Kaun of CSKA Moscow here, getting ready for our trip to Istanbul and another chance to become Euroleague champion. I say "another" because this will be my third Final Four. In my rookie season with CSKA, we made it to Berlin in 2009 and went all the way to the last seconds before losing the final to Panathinaikos. The next year in Paris, we went down in the semifinals to Barcelona, the eventual champions. Not only are both those teams back with us to this year's Final Four, but we are playing one in the semis and could end up playing both. I am not really a revenge-minded person, but beating both those teams would feel good after losing to both in my first two Final Fours. But more important than revenge, that would mean we would be Euroleague champs!

I would say that I can't wait to get to Istanbul, which is true, but right now our team is spending our last days of preparation as we should: focusing more and more on the difficul task at hand. I think we are in good shape, and of course, everyone knows what is at stake as we prepare. We just had a good tournament in Lithuania and became champs of the VTB United League there, so that definitely boosts our confidence going into a tournament like the Final Four. Sasha Kaun - CSKA Moscow_37874Hello again Euroleague fans! It’s great to write here again now that we’re back in the Final Four! It is no secret that this was one of our goals at the beginning of the season and we are happy that we’ve managed to accomplish it, but we don't want to stop here! We are two wins away from the championship and that is all we want right now! It wasn't easy, of course; Gescrap BB was a very tough opponent for us in the playoffs. We managed to win both games in Moscow, but lost Game 3 in Bilbao. I don't think they surprised us, but Gescrap made a lot of shots and played really aggressive. It was one of those nights in which a talented team made all the possible shots. They were better than us that night and that led them to a comfortable win.

We definitely played harder in Game 4 and ended up winning the series. Bilbao is a great place to play basketball; they have great fans and the team really deserved to be in the Euroleague playoffs. If there was one good thing about losing against Bilbao, it’s that we stayed a bit longer and had some time to enjoy the sunshine and good weather, which was great.

Sasha Kaun - CSKA MoscowHello, Euroleague fans! I am getting in touch with you right before the playoffs, which start next week. Our season has been pretty good until now; we are a good team with a lot of good players and we are playing very good team basketball. We had a great start to the season to get to the playoffs against Gescrap BB with home court advantage. Now, having to face a good team like Gescrap, we hope to continue playing well and get to the Final Four. It is hard to keep winning and winning. We had a great regular season and also started pretty well in the Top 16 until a bad loss against Galatasaray. We managed to bounce back from that, and I think that shows what kind of team we have, and our character.

We have a nice group of talented, experienced players. When you have so many guys, any of us can play great and give the team a big boost. Everybody can step up on any given night. If one of our main players has a bad night, we have so many great players that someone will step in, play great and give something more. As you know, CSKA did not go past the regular season last year and that has helped us to stay focused in every game this season. The guys who came back from last year know how bad we did in the Euroleague last season – and how well we want to do this year. We want to prove that CSKA is still and will be one of the top clubs in Europe, a team that can always compete for the Euroleague title.
